Jun 23, 2022 22:53:01   #
Bridges Loc: Memphis, Charleston SC, now Nazareth PA
 


Great shots of the dam! The eagles will return in October for a rest-over during their flight south. I haven't been there for that event for about four years but plan to shoot there this year. It's wonderful to see a hundred or so eagles diving into the river. I think photograprers with super zoom lenses outnumber the birds!
